Google Maps 2.2 Released With Public Transit Bus & Train Info

Google Mobile just announced version 2.20 of their Google Maps software for BlackBerry today. The new version brings public transportation information from buses, trains, & ferries to your BlackBerry. Pretty cool stuff and the closest to a changelog we have ever gotten from Google Mobile!!!

Wizi Beta - Location Sharing & Free Traffic Application

Wizi does not seem to be new but it looks really interesting. Location sharing and proximity alerting applications seem to be all the rage these days. The application lets you share your location and avoid traffic with real time traffic alerts.
